In 1841, Frank W Wilkerson entered the world in Russel County, Alabama, born to Jesse Wilkerson And Mary Adeline Boykin. In 1880, Frank W Wilkerson resided in Goodwin, St Francis, Arkansas, USA. In 1900, Frank W Wilkerson resided in Justice Precinct 4, Eastland, Texas, USA. Frank W Wilkerson married Julia V Smith, Mancy Wilkerson, Nancy Nannie L Carr, and had children including Boykin Wilkerson, Frank Wilkerson, Jesse Wilkerson, Mary May Mae Wilkerson, Olie Wilkerson, Ollie Wilkerson, Peorl Wilkerson Cotherwood, Presston Wilkerson, Preston Wilkerson, Reba Wilkerson, Rheba Merket. Frank W Wilkerson passed away in 1926 in Nimrod, Eastland County, Texas, United States of America.
